The Dive Safety Board at the University of Florida is designed to meet the needs of the
AAUS section 1.13.5.2 and thereby comply with 26CFR 1910 subpart T exemption from OSHA
commercial diving rules.
1.13.5.2 Diving control (safety) board, with the majority of its members being active scientific divers, which shall at a minimum have the authority to: approve and monitor diving projects, review and revise the diving safety manual, assure compliance with the manual, certify the depths to which a diver has been trained, take disciplinary action for unsafe practices, and assure adherence to the buddy system (a diver is accompanied by and is in continuous contact with another diver in the water) for scuba diving.
